Impact of New Anti-Terrorism Legislation |
May 13, 2004
On October 26, President Bush signed far-reaching anti-terrorism legislation into law. The Uniting and Strengthening America by Providing Appropriate Tools Required to Intercept and Obstruct Terrorism Act of 2001 (USA PATRIOT Act) significantly expands the ability of law enforcement to conduct electronic surveillance, and this bulletin touches on the highlights of these provisions.
